With director Jon M. Chu on board (Step Up 2 and Justin Bieber: Never Say Never) you know you have a success on your hands, right? Don't judge Chu by his Bieber work before you check out the recently released G.I. Joe: Retaliation trailer.

While the first film set a pretty low bar, the trailer for the sequel certainly has us at the edge of our seats. And no, it's not just the White Stripes' "Seven Nation Army" dubstep remix, either -- although that does help. The film will feature some old faces (actor Channing Tatum as Duke) as well as some new ones including Bruce Willis as Joe Colton, Dwayne 'The Rock' Johnson as Roadblock and Adrianne Palicki as Lady Jaye. What happens when Cobra takes over the White House? Everyone's worst nightmare, obviously. Check out the trailer for G.I. Joe: Retaliation below, set to hit theaters on June 29th, 2012.
